新聞中心

        EEPW首頁 > 電源與新能源 > 設計應用 > 5Hz三檔三相SPWM波形的生成方法

        5Hz三檔三相SPWM波形的生成方法

        作者: 時間:2011-02-12 來源:網絡 收藏

        2.1硬件電路

          選擇8098單片機HSO0、HSO1、HSO2輸出三路波,經圖3裂相延時整形互鎖電路后得到6路信號。這樣采用了硬件電路進行裂相并由硬件電路進行延時產生死區時間,使得逆變器同一橋臂上的功率開關完成先關斷后開通的死區控制邏輯,并且避免了由于軟件失誤而造成的直通事故,從而使得驅動電路的信號本身具有極好的可靠性。

        ljw3.gif (5097 bytes)

        圖3裂相延時整形互鎖電路

          死區時間的大小主要由以下幾方面決定:驅動電路在開通和關斷兩種模式工作時,信號傳遞延遲時間有差異;逆變器橋臂上下兩功率開關器件的驅動不可能達到完全一致;功率器件不是理想開關,其開通和關斷都有延時且不等。

          因此,要綜合這幾個因素來確定死區時間的長短,并給予一定的余量,總之要充分估計導通時控制信號到功率管開通的最小延遲時間tonmin和關斷時控制信號到功率管關斷的最大延遲時間toffmax。則死區時間可以定為toffmax-tonmin。實際中則取死區時間略大于toffmax。

          本文采用IGBT作逆變器的功率開關管和EXB841驅動模塊,EXB841最大延遲時間為1.5μs,IGBT一般不超過期3μs,因此本文死區時間定為5μs。

          下面對圖3的電路原理及以參數的確定進行分析。可以認為在比較器上不存在信號延遲。由于本電路采用LM339,其輸出為OC輸出,輸入阻抗很大。圖4為圖3電路中各點。電位器RP抽頭的電位為四個比較器的比較電壓UR。考慮到HSO輸出電流小,因此A1作緩沖器,B1作倒相器。電壓UA1及UB1經RC電路充放電完成延時,再經A2、B2與參考電壓UR比較整形得輸出OUTA、OUTB。OUTA、OUTB相加可以得到代表死區時間的負脈沖,其寬度即為死區TD。  

        ljw4.gif (5179 bytes)

        圖4各點的

        圖3中A組與B組電路阻容參數對應相同,在此以A組為例來說明阻容參數的確定。當HSO由低電平變為高電平時,CA上電壓UA2初始值為零,并且由于LM339為OC輸出,則形成5V電源、RA1、RA2、CA、地的充電回路,時間常數tA1=(RA1+RA2)CA,當UA2上升至UR時,比較器A2翻轉;在HSO由高變低時CA經RA2放電向比較器A1輸出灌入電流,其時間常數τA2=RA2·CA,由于RA2RA1(在此RA2只是為了限制在CA放電時瞬間吸入電流不致過大),因此tA1tA2,由于UA2=UR=VCC,其中:τA1=(RA1+RA2)CA≈RA1CA,解此方程得死區時間TD如下:本文中死區取5μs,VCC=5V,當UR=2.5V時,RA1CA=7.2μs



        評論


        相關推薦

        技術專區

        關閉
        主站蜘蛛池模板: 淅川县| 庆安县| 筠连县| 昆山市| 阿拉善盟| 桐城市| 台中县| 阳谷县| 黎城县| 南川市| 府谷县| 孙吴县| 曲阜市| 璧山县| 青河县| 台北市| 扬中市| 桐城市| 益阳市| 苍溪县| 柳州市| 黄平县| 博罗县| 罗田县| 白城市| 抚顺县| 汉沽区| 聂拉木县| 越西县| 洮南市| 永胜县| 郧西县| 三河市| 巴青县| 太湖县| 江口县| 海兴县| 新泰市| 宁明县| 专栏| 南漳县|